无忧启动论坛

标题: 【请教】8139D网卡是否不能写BOOTROM? [打印本页]

作者: henry136    时间: 2010-5-18 12:29
标题: 【请教】8139D网卡是否不能写BOOTROM?
我手上的PCI-8139D 有32脚-IC座,
用RTFLASH,写完不能用.
是不是8139D把写bootrom功能弃掉.
作者: renchmin    时间: 2010-5-18 13:12
现在还有人在使用还原卡啊。
作者: lvyanan    时间: 2010-5-18 13:37
好像不能直接在网卡上写入,BIOS有空间的话,可以考虑写到BIOS芯片里去。
作者: zjq20032006    时间: 2010-5-18 20:52
你看看rom中间是不是有个小洞?那样的话只能用专用设备擦写
作者: henry136    时间: 2010-5-18 21:17
atmel
AT49F010
作者: sansa520    时间: 2010-5-19 08:10
加个启动芯片......
作者: switch131    时间: 2010-6-7 21:55
8139有用49F010的芯片的?好像没见过,多半是27C256(RPL ROM)和27C512(PXE ROM)。

如果用的是49F010的话,最好用编程器写BOOTROM。

如果无效,注意下用RSET8139.EXE这个程序来检查设置,是否支持BOOTROM,RSET8139.EXE需要的纯DOS下使用,怕麻烦的话VFLOPY挂个DOS.IMG启动后运行就OK了。RSET8139可以在www.realtek.com.tw上找到,某些驱动光盘里可能有。
作者: switch131    时间: 2010-6-7 21:59
话说:刷BIOS还是有点风险的,特别是本本,最好是不刷,焊在主板上的芯片也是不刷的好。

不知道楼主是刷什么代码,难道是做还原卡?网卡上应该还有93C46的8针芯片(支持电擦除的EEPROM),那个芯片里存储着网卡的设置,如MAC地址之类的,是否启用BOOTROM功能也是由其中一位来控制的,RSET8139其实就是操作93C46的内容。
作者: 岱山电脑    时间: 2013-8-4 02:43
8139C 好一点 他的BOOTROM 地址线和数据线是芯片独立引出来的,并且有WE刷写信号的支持,可以刷些RTFLASH程序支持的8位闪存芯片,RTFLASH 刷写软件认不出的闪存ROM芯片大多刷写不了,我刷过29C010可以刷,8139D 好象没有WE刷写信号的脚,并且8139D BOOTROM的数据线和地址线是和PCI 插槽的数据线并用的,所以8139D 比8139C芯片少了28个针脚,8100系列的 是主板集成用的,更是没有独立的BOOTROM引脚的支持了,他们是靠主板BIOS集成的NIC PCI启动程序 来实现网络启动的,所以你的8139D网卡如果实在刷写不了启动芯片,也可以用CBROM 等BIOS 编辑软件 把启动ROM 文件集合到主板的BIOS芯片,但是刷写主板BIOS风险很大,需要谨慎,我手头上只有8139C 的网卡可以刷29C010等闪存ROM芯片,8139D网卡我没有,看8139D的芯片说明书,好象针脚上没有WEB的刷写闪存WE信号脚,BOOTROM的WE脚是接在一个电容的正级上的,具体能不能直接用RTFLASH软件在DOS下刷8139D的BOOTROM芯片,我也没尝试过,你可以找合适的闪存芯片刷刷看




欢迎光临 无忧启动论坛 (http://bbs.wuyou.net/) Powered by Discuz! X3.3